The exterior of this clean build features a Harwood 6-inch cowl scoop and single stainless steel Magnaflow muffler for a distinctiv­e style. Rear roll pan and Race Star wheels complete this vision in silver. The interior is entirely stock, with air conditioni­ng, cruise control and radio system in premium running order.

However, even more impressive are those enhancemen­ts that don’t make themselves immediatel­y known. While the

5.3L 140K LS motor remains stock, it provides a solid output, letting Scott focus on perfecting the suspension. Lowered with a Belltech and DJM 4/2 drop, Scott

Thas added Race Star 15x10-inch wheels in the rear wrapped in 31x12-inch Mickey Thompson tires and 17x7s in the front to ensure his ride sits tight. An Eaton trutrac helical-gear-style 3.73 differenti­al and Caltrac traction enhancemen­t provide a smooth, quiet automatic ride. This daily driver came with a stock 5.4L engine that’s nothing to scoff at. While the beating heart of this beast may have remained stock throughout the years, Mike has customized much of the drivetrain to ensure this F series is operating at peak levels.

Supercharg­ed and running with boost at 502 hp and 535 ft-lb of torque at the wheels, this truck puts power to the pavement, which is an impressive feat at 5,660-plus pounds. With a best quarter-mile ET to date of 12.7 seconds at 105 mph, this customized build proves its mettle on the track and off of it as Mike’s daily driver.
